Wendy Megyese: ‘I Was My Mom’s First Protector’

Wendy-MegyeseMother’s Day is  bittersweet for me.

My mom passed away 4 years ago. I miss her. Truth is, I still ” talk” to her.

Not in a weird way, but I hold these silent conversations and tell her the things I would if she was still here.

At the same time, Mother’s Day reminds me of how much I enjoy being a mother, and now, a grandma. Watching how well my daughter cares for her child lets me know I must have done a good job as a mom. I learned from the best, for sure.

I was my mom’s first protector. She was 5 feet tall. Gentle. Sweet. Nurturing. Caring. Giving. Empathetic. And easily taken advantage of.

As soon as I was old enough, I stood between her and anyone who dared try to hurt her. One time, I grabbed a 6’4″, big, thick-necked security guard by the tie and brought him down to my level (a whole 14 inches!). He made my mom cry, and in my world, that was unpardonable. I know he probably thought I was insane because I threatened him in 2 languages.

To say I was enraged would be putting it mildly. He could have easily picked me up and set me aside, but I think he was in a state of shock.  I didn’t hurt him physically, but I did cause him to lose his job.

That happened over 3 decades ago. I have since figured out that my passion for protecting people comes from my childhood experiences of protecting the person who had the most influence in my life – my mom.

How about you? Who needs your protection?

If you’re a mother, think about how important it is for you to protect yourself. There are others who are counting on you. To all the wonderful, beautiful mothers out there — I wish you a Happy Early Mother’s Day.

To my mom, Ana Carmen Rivera. R.I.P. I miss you.
